St Pius sets up showdown with defending champs

David Xavier (centre/blue) challenging a Marian Academy player for possession of the ball during their quarterfinal matchup in the Courts Pee Wee Football Championship at the Thirst Park ground

Defending champions St. Angela’s will oppose 2013 winners St. Pius while West Ruimveldt will tackle St. Agnes in the semi-finals following quarterfinal wins in the 5th Annual Court’s Pee Wee Football Championship yesterday.

The defending champs overcame a physical North Georgetown unit 1-0 at the Thirst Park ground in a bruising encounter.

Antwoine Vincent was the difference as he recorded a 13th minute conversion, goal which is certainly a candidate for the best goal of the event thus far.
